Christians commonly grow closer to God through regular prayer, reading and applying Scripture, worship, repentance, Christian community, service, and obedience. A simple daily rhythm is often more sustainable than trying to change everything at once.

Christian spiritual growth is the ongoing process of becoming more mature in faith, character, understanding, obedience, prayer, and love for God and others.
Common Christian practices include regular prayer, reading Scripture, worship, repentance, fellowship with other believers, serving others, and applying biblical teaching in daily life.
Christians often evaluate guidance through Scripture, prayer, wisdom, character, circumstances, trusted counsel, patience, and whether a decision aligns with biblical principles.
There is no single required schedule for everyone. A consistent pattern you can maintain is usually more helpful than an ambitious plan you quickly abandon.
Yes. Growth is often gradual. Consistency, reflection, repentance, learning, and faithful action can matter more than dramatic experiences.
